Abstract

There is provided a seat break over device. The seat break over device features linkage members that connect the seat back to the quadrant arm. In the static condition, the linkage member acts as a rigid member, constraining rotation of the seat back relative to the quadrant arm. Upon impact of a certain inertial force, the linkage member interacts with a weighted member. The weighted member may include a suspended weight or mass that pivots about a horizontal axis. During a gravity load of a certain amount (e.g., a 16 g event), inertial loads act on the weighted member/hammer, which transfers a force onto the linkage member. This force moves the linkage member into an unstable mode, allowing forward rotation of the seat back with respect to the quadrant arm.
